It’s time for the biggest party of the summer! The second-most important Premium Live Event in WWE’s year goes down at Cleveland Browns Stadium in Cleveland, Ohio. Six titles are on the line, and the one match that isn’t for a title might be the most intriguing of them all as CM Punk takes on Drew McIntyre in his first singles match in WWE since 2013. Read on for everything you need to know about this Saturday’s SummerSlam event, including predictions from our esteemed panel of experts:

WWE SummerSlam 2024 date and start time

WWE SummerSlam 2024 will air live on Saturday, August 3, 2024 at 7pm ET from Cleveland Browns Stadium in Cleveland, Ohio.

How to watch WWE SummerSlam 2024

WWE SummerSlam 2024 will stream on Peacock in the United States, and the WWE Network elsewhere.
